> I have a small box "VIA Eden Processor 1200MHz" it runs my asterisk and |
3 |
> hylafax but it is powered by those external 12V adapters (12V 5A). |
4 |
> |
5 |
> They don't usually last long, max 2-years or less. I have a spare unit: |
6 |
> Switching Adapter Power Supply. |
7 |
> The box is in remote location so if it goes down due to PS I have to |
8 |
> there and restart it, it shut down twice on me this morning; I think |
9 |
> this adapter is going slowly. |
10 |
> |
11 |
> If find/connect 12V adapter with higher Amps 10A or 15A will it help |
12 |
> extend the live of the these external power supplies? |
13 |
> |
14 |
> Or take one of the old PS from an old case and solder the tip to 12V |
15 |
> line is better solution? |
16 |
> |
17 |
|
18 |
The higher current rating unit should run cooler thus live longer. If |
19 |
the psu from the old case has a well filtered output should do quite |
20 |
well. Since most desk-top psu are fan cooled could be an added bonus. |
